ICU's Islamic calendar implementations always set ERA=0, even for dates before the Hijra (622 CE), using negative year values instead. However, the CLDR defines two eras: "Anno Hegirae" (era 0) and "Before Hijrah" (era 1). ECMA-402 expects distinct era names in formatToParts output. Similarly, ICU's Coptic calendar has an empty CLDR era 0 name, causing the era parts to be omitted entirely from formatted output. This patch adds another icu::Calendar subclass to handle these cases.
